为解决地球深部探测过程中地球物理和地球化学两大系列研究成果无法联系和统一的难题,地球深部物质科学应运而生。该学科既要研究组成地球深部的一切物质实体的物理和化学的属性,又要从物质的角度去研究地球深部的结构和动力学过程。随着该学科的发展,将会为地球深部的观测结果和计算模拟结果赋予物质内容,从而促进对地球深部的物质组成、结构分层以及动力学形成统一认识,建立适合于各学科的地球深部模型。

Earth interior material science arose at the historic moment in order to resolve the difficult problem that the integration of geophysical and geochemical studys results could not be done.The earth interior material science is such a subject that not only studies physical and chemical properties of all material substanse in earth interior, but also studies the structure and dynamics of earth interior from materials point of view.With the development of this subject, the composition explanations will be provided to the observing results and analogue computing results about earth interior. Finally, a unitary knowledge about compositions, structure and dynamics of earth interior will form, and an earth interior model will be established to be suitable for various subjects.
